Blackstone is the world’s largest alternative asset manager. Blackstone seeks to deliver compelling returns for institutional and individual investors by strengthening the companies in which the firm invests. Blackstone’s over $1.3 trillion in assets under management include global investment strategies focused on real estate, private equity, credit, infrastructure, life sciences, growth equity, secondaries and hedge funds. Blackstone Multi-Asset Investing (BXMA) manages $101 billion across a diversified set of businesses. We strive to generate attractive risk-adjusted returns for our clients across market cycles. Our strategies include Absolute Return, Multi-Strategy, Total Portfolio Management, and Public Real Assets. The successful candidate will work on a variety of legal matters relating to hedge fund, hybrid fund and hedge fund investing and structuring. Primary job responsibilities will include: Structuring, negotiation, and formation of BXMA’s commingled and customized funds and portfolio investments. Negotiation and execution of certain direct and indirect investments within BXMA’s Absolute Return, Multi-Strategy and Total Portfolio investment strategies. Substantial interaction with BXMA internal business groups (investment, accounting, operations, investor relations) and external clients. Management of external counsel. Negotiation and review of various legal documentation. Ongoing review of industry and regulatory developments to assess any relevant information or risks to BXMA’s business. Requirements

  • J.D. degree required.
  • Candidates should possess a minimum of four (4) full years of law firm and/or in-house private investment fund work experience.
  • The successful candidate should have strong drafting, communication, and organizational skills and have demonstrated experience interpreting legal and business terms.
  • BXMA seeks to hire individuals who are highly motivated, intelligent, enthusiastic, have demonstrated excellence in prior endeavors and are team players.
